About This Gallery

They’re tall, they’re slender, and they look great together. You know who we’re talking about: Joan Allen and Jeremy Irons, who are heading to Broadway on February 28 in the new play Impressionism. This Tony-winning twosome plays a pair of lonelyhearts working together in her character’s art gallery amid paintings and photos that jog their memories. Allen, Irons and starry cohorts Marsha Mason, André De Shields, Aaron Lazar and Michael T. Weiss got together for a pre-rehearsal meet-and-greet on February 17 at New 42nd Street Studios. Soon you can see this A-list crew onstage at the Schoenfeld Theatre too!
